Construction Representative, Sr. jobs in Boulder, CO

Construction Representative, Sr. observes and inspects construction on large projects to ensure adherence to specifications, codes, and contract documents. Monitors construction of facility and ensures compliance to safety regulations. Being a Construction Representative, Sr. performs regular assessment of construction methods and project costs. Requires technical knowledge of multiple construction processes and extensive experience in a given field of inspection work. Additionally, Construction Representative, Sr. may be responsible for overseeing the work of less experienced inspectors. Requ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. Construction Representative, Sr. is a specialist on complex technical and business matters. Work is highly independent. May assume a team lead role for the work group. To be a Construction Representative, Sr. typically requires 7+ years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    Project / Position Overview : The Colorado River District (CRD) Barn and Tack Shed were lost to the East Troublesome Wildfire in October 2020.

    The Barn and Tack Shed served essential roles for both the Trails and Packing programs on the west side of the park as both relied on the buildings for storage of tools and materials as well as acting as the housing facility for the seasonal packing stock.

    This project will consist of the design and construction of a replacement barn (approx. 5500 sf) and hay storage (approx.

    1000 sf) facilities with associated site work and utilities. Responsibilities and Duties : Provide technical assistance and support to CO during construction.

    CMR is to be familiar with all contract terms and conditions, laws, policies, and guidelines related to the tasks. Arrange, attend and facilitate a variety of meetings, including weekly meetings at the project site.

    Assist in resolving disputes and document issues that may arise due to the interaction between the construction Contractor and Park staff.

    Maintain all current construction documents on site at all times for review by NPS personnel as needed. Review contractor's baseline and progress schedules.

    Inspect the work of the construction contractor for progress, workmanship, quality and conformance with contract documents, applicable building codes and safety standards.

    Demonstrated ability to prepare draft modifications, independent government estimates, responses to requests for information, process submittals, prepare field observation reports and conduct progress meetings, prepare meeting minutes, prepare the agenda for the weekly progress conference calls.

    Ensure the Quality Control Plan is in place and functioning properly. Observe daily construction activities to ensure compliance with contract plans and specifications.

    Daily communication between the CRM and the COR (Contracting Officer's Representative) Conduct inspections and draft deficiency letters for COR review.

    Education, Knowledge and Skills : Bachelor's degree in civil engineering or related field preferred. 5 years Construction Management Experience.

    Minimum of OSHA 30-hour construction safety training required. Knowledge and experience with construction practices including applicable building codes, applicable safety regulations.

    Knowledge and experience in standard site-built construction, new electrical service installation and construction practices including industry standards, regulations or codes, cost breakdown, estimating and negotiating, and technical writing.

    Ability to read and interpret plans, schedules, and other specifications. Written and verbal communication, problem-solving, and conflict resolution skills Knowledge of software including Microsoft Project, Word, Excel, and Primavera or equivalent scheduling software, review submittals, RFI's, and transmission of digital progress photos.

    Maintain a valid driver's license. Ability to communicate effectively with a diverse range of individuals. Ability to multi-task and prioritize in a fast-paced work environment.

Boulder (/ˈboʊldər/) is the home rule municipality that is the county seat and the most populous municipality of Boulder County, Colorado, United States. It is the state's 11th most populous municipality; Boulder is located at the base of the foothills of the Rocky Mountains at an elevation of 5,430 feet (1,655 m) above sea level. The city is 25 miles (40 km) northwest of Denver. The population of the City of Boulder was 97,385 people at the 2010 U.S. Census, while the population of the Boulder, CO Metropolitan Statistical Area was 294,567. Like the owner’s representative role, the CM advisor is a fee-based consultant to the owner and does not directly hold design or construction contracts.  However, the scope of services for a CM advisor is significantly different than a typical owner’s representative agreement because the CM advisor has overlapping responsibilities shared with the design professional and contractor and is authorized to make important project decisions for the owner.
